在现代互联网环境中,越来越多的开发者选择使用GitHub作为其项目的托管平台。伴随而来的,是对域名备案的需求。本文将深入探讨GitHub域名备案的必要性、流程、注意事项及常见问题解答。
什么是域名备案?
域名备案是指在中国大陆范围内,使用某个域名的网站需要向政府相关部门进行登记和审核的过程。这一规定旨在提高互联网内容的透明度和安全性。
为什么要进行GitHub域名备案?
- 法律合规性:根据中国法律法规,所有在中国大陆范围内提供服务的网站均需进行备案。
- 网站正常运营:未备案的网站可能面临封停、限制访问等问题,影响项目的正常使用和推广。
- 提升用户信任:经过备案的网站会给用户更大的信任感,有助于吸引更多的访问者。
GitHub域名备案的步骤
1. 准备资料
在进行GitHub域名备案之前,需要准备一些基本的资料:
- 网站负责人身份证明(复印件)
- 网站运营者信息(如单位名称、性质等)
- 网站域名信息
- 网站的实际地址
2. 登录备案系统
访问国家工信部或省级通信管理局的备案系统,进行账号注册。
3. 填写备案信息
根据系统提示,填写所需的备案信息,包括:
- 网站名称
- 网站域名
- 网站服务器的IP地址
- 负责人的基本信息
4. 上传资料
将准备好的资料按照要求上传。确保所有文件清晰可读,避免因文件模糊导致的备案失败。
5. 提交审核
完成信息填写后,提交备案申请,等待审核结果。通常情况下,审核时间为7-30天。
6. 获取备案号
审核通过后,将获得一个备案号。请将该备案号展示在网站底部,以便于检查。
GitHub域名备案的注意事项
- 选择合适的服务提供商:有些云服务提供商会提供备案服务,选择他们可能会更方便。
- 定期检查备案状态:备案后需定期检查状态,避免因疏忽导致的失效。
- 备案信息及时更新:如负责人或联系方式有变动,务必及时更新备案信息。
常见问题解答(FAQ)
Q1:在GitHub上使用自己的域名需要备案吗?
A:是的,如果你的域名是指向中国大陆的服务器,且用来提供服务,那么就需要进行备案。
Q2:备案需要多长时间?
A:备案审核的时间一般在7-30天之间,具体时间因地区和申请情况而异。
Q3:备案失败该怎么办?
A:如果备案申请未通过,需查看具体原因并根据反馈进行相应的修改,然后重新提交申请。
Q4:使用GitHub Pages是否需要备案?
A:如果你的GitHub Pages网站指向的域名是中国大陆的服务器,也需要进行备案。
Q5:如何查询备案状态?
A:可以通过访问国家工信部备案查询系统,输入备案号进行查询。
总结
进行GitHub域名备案是确保网站合法合规的重要步骤。通过本文的指导,开发者可以更清楚地了解备案的必要性及其流程,确保网站的正常运营与访问。在实际操作中,请务必仔细填写信息,确保备案的顺利通过。
正文完